3) Split Mode

The split function divides the keyboard into two sections—upper and lower—and lets you play each section with
a different sound.
Settings made in split mode can be saved by using the registration function (page 25).
Step 1
First press the desired SOUND SELECT button to select the upper sound, then press the SPLIT button.
3
The LED indicator on the SPLIT button will be turned on.
The LED Indicator for the upper sound will be turned on and the LED for the lower sound will start fl ashing.
To change the lower sound, while holding down the SPLIT button, press the desired SOUND SELECT button to
select the lower sound.
The LCD display shows the selected sound for the upper and lower sections.
Concert Grand
/
Wood Bass
Step 2
Press a key while holding down the SPLIT button to change the split point.
The key you pressed becomes the lowest note of the upper section.
Step 3
Try playing the keyboard.
Different sounds are produced in the upper and lower sections.
The "/" symbol will be displayed at the bottom left corner of the LCD display to
show that split mode has been activated.
The default split point is set between B2 and C3. The split point can be moved
to anywhere on the keyboard.
